PILEDRIVER – 1 MILLION PINTS SOLD!

The beer named in honour of one of rock legends Status Quo’s most famous albums has been almost as successful as the band – selling over a million pints in just seven months!

“We’re overwhelmed,” said Chris Keating Marketing Manager from Wychwood Brewery who brew the beer. “The reception from the fans has been amazing.  Word has spread about what a great beerPiledriver is, because it’s not just Quo fans who are buying it, beer fans are, too!” Francis Rossi of Quo added, “This is incredible news – we haven’t seen sales figures like that since the 70s!  People seemed to love Piledriver from the moment we launched it, and that success just kept rolling”.

Piledriver is sold exclusively in bottle in Morrison’s supermarkets as well as taking pride of place on bars up and down the country.  Piledriver is available in Germany, Sweden, Netherlands, Spain, Italy, France, Belgium with a burgeoning presence in other markets too.

There’s even more good news for Quo fans – the band has a new album out in October. ‘Aquostic (Stripped Bare)’ is a triumphant collection of some of the defining moments of a seminal British rock act.

 

Status Quo won’t be resting on their laurels though, the band starts a European tour in November, before heading back for a series of major dates around the UK in December.

 

The launch of the beer came at the start of 2014, which has proved to be another incredibly successful and increasingly busy year for the band; things really are coming to a head for both the Quo and Piledriver!

Information on Piledriver:

Piledriver is a traditional malty amber ale balanced with a bold fruity hop character.

 

  • English Pale Ale malt is combined with Dark Crystal and Chocolate malts to provide an ambercolour coupled with a biscuityflavour.
  • English Golding and Cascade hops help further to create a unique aroma and taste.

The ABV is 4.3% was launched into J D Wetherspoon from February 17th and then given wider release in the on trade from April 2014.

 

  • The beer is available in 500ml bottles and is available on cask.
